LBRT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2023 in Review

265 of the 6,369 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Liberty Energy (LBRT) for Q2 2023, worth a combined $2.08B — up 4.1% from $2B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 36 funds opened new LBRT positions and 28 closed out — a net gain of 8 holders — while 123 added to existing stakes and 84 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Citadel Advisors, adding an estimated $19.3M. The largest seller was Balyasny Asset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$30.9M sold.
